首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

UIButton不更改标题

UIButton是iOS开发中常用的用户界面控件,用于创建可点击的按钮。它可以显示文本、图像或两者的组合,并在用户点击时触发相应的操作。

UIButton的分类:

  1. 普通按钮(UIButtonTypeCustom):可以自定义按钮的外观,包括背景图像、文本颜色等。
  2. 系统按钮(UIButtonTypeSystem):具有系统默认的外观样式,可以根据主题自动调整外观。
  3. 详细信息按钮(UIButtonTypeDetailDisclosure):在按钮上显示一个蓝色的圆形图标,用于显示更多详细信息。
  4. 圆形按钮(UIButtonTypeRoundedRect):带有圆角的矩形按钮,可以设置背景颜色、边框等属性。

UIButton的优势:

  1. 灵活性:UIButton可以根据需求自定义外观,包括文本、图像、背景颜色等,使其适应不同的界面设计需求。
  2. 交互性:UIButton可以响应用户的点击事件,并触发相应的操作,如页面跳转、数据提交等。
  3. 可重用性:UIButton可以在不同的界面中多次使用,提高代码的复用性和开发效率。

UIButton的应用场景:

  1. 表单提交:在表单中使用UIButton作为提交按钮,用户点击按钮后可以将表单数据提交到服务器进行处理。
  2. 页面导航:在导航栏或页面中使用UIButton作为返回按钮或跳转按钮,方便用户进行页面之间的切换。
  3. 功能触发:在应用中使用UIButton作为功能按钮,如播放、暂停、分享等,用户点击按钮即可触发相应的功能。

腾讯云相关产品和产品介绍链接地址:

腾讯云提供了丰富的云计算服务,以下是一些与UIButton相关的产品和链接地址:

  1. 云服务器(CVM):提供可扩展的云服务器实例,用于搭建应用程序的后端环境。产品介绍链接
  2. 云存储(COS):提供安全、稳定、低成本的对象存储服务,可用于存储按钮所需的图像、背景等资源。产品介绍链接
  3. 云函数(SCF):无服务器的事件驱动型计算服务,可用于处理按钮点击事件的后端逻辑。产品介绍链接
  4. 云安全中心(SSC):提供全面的云安全解决方案,保护应用程序和用户数据的安全。产品介绍链接

注意:以上链接仅为示例,实际应根据具体需求选择合适的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 自定义UISearchController的外观

    以前我们在项目中使用搜索框的时候,如果用系统自带的控件则是使用UISearchDisplayController,而自从iOS8之后,系统重新给我们提供了一个搜索控件:UISearchController。在UISearchController中我们无需再自己初始化UISearchBar,只需要提供searchResult展示的视图。然而在开发中,我们往往需要根据项目的风格来改变UISearchBar的外观,通过继承的方式,我们可以完全定制符合项目风格的外观,然而有些情况下我们很难短时间内完成全部的外观定制工作,譬如我们项目用的好几个旧框架,代码中充斥着各种写好的UISearchBar的展示,而改动底层框架并不是一个较好地实践。于是我开始搜索并总结出了几个不通过继承的方式来更改UISearchBar外观的方法。

    02

    iOS初来乍到,你如何开始第一个封装类?

    此博客为初级iOS而写,这里不讲难以理解的知识,就说说怎么样封装一个简单的控件。我记得在我开始自己第一个封装控件的时候,真的是一筹莫展,就像抱着一个西瓜不知道怎么下口。 我们经常用到三方控件,无一例外都是封装好的。要想快速学习,有一个途径就是看别人的封装源码。封装好才类使用起来很爽,很傻瓜易用。在此感谢那些无私开源的人,给我们很多学习的机会。网上封装多不胜数,但却很少有人告诉一个小白你应该怎么去封装。即便是初级我想你可能也封装过自己的类,我也如此,只不过我愿意把这些写出来给不会的人看看。 学习编程的时候听老

    04

    IOS移动开发从入门到精通 视图UIView、层CALayer(2)

    或者修改 rootViewController参数 2、弹出框: import UIKit class ViewController:UIViewController { var label:UILabel! override func viewDidLoad() { super.viewDidLoad() self.view.backgroundColor = UIColor.brown label = UILabel(frame:CGRect(x:40, y:100,width:240, height:44)) label.text = ”” self.view.addSubview(label) let button = UIButton(frame:CGRect(x:40, y:180,width:240, height:44)) button.setTitle(“打开新的视图控制器”, for:UIControlState()) button.backgroundColor = UIColor.black button.addTarget(self, action:#selector(ViewController.openViewController),fo:.touchUpInside) self.view.addSubview(button) } func openViewController() { let newViewController = NewViewController() newViewController.labelTxt = “传递的参数!” newViewController.viewController = self self.present(newViewController, animated:true,completion:nil) } }

    01
    领券